WebNov 19, 2011 · ABSTRACT. The stress relaxation of heat treated nickel-based superalloy, Inconel 718 at 1% strain and high temperature was investigated. Solution treatment was applied on the as-received material at 980°C for 1 h before water quenched followed by double aging treatments at 720 and 621°C for 8 h, respectively and then cooled in air. WebInconel 718. The Alloy Nickel Inconel 718 is a nickel-chromium alloy with high strength and corrosion resistance. It is used at temperatures ranging from -423° to 1300°F (-253° to 705°C). As an age-hardenable alloy, the alloy Nickel Inconel 718 can be readily fabricated in very complex parts, and its welding characteristics are also ... WebUltimate tensile strength of Inconel 718 depends on heat treatment process, but it is about 1200 MPa. The ultimate tensile strength is the maximum on the engineering stress-strain curve. This corresponds to the maximum stress that can be sustained by a structure in tension.
